New bakery opens in Harrisburg’s 518 Marketplace
July 25, 2019
A longtime deli operator on the Avera McKennan campus is the new baker for the 518 Marketplace in Harrisburg.
Lori Homan’s Family Bakery has replaced Not Just Cupcakes by Jen after owner Jen McVay took over Central Cafe in Hawarden, Iowa.
“Pam (Harris) came up and asked me if I’d be interested in doing some baking, and that’s the part I like to do,” Homan said. Harris started 518 Marketplace last year as a shared space for her business, Emer-GenZ Eats & Treats, and other shops.
For now, Homan is starting slowly, making the baked goods that her deli customers loved until she learns what her new customers want. Homan does her baking at home and stocks a display in the marketplace with a few cookies, bars and other treats. Customers pay for the items at the Gravel Road Blend counter.
Family Treats also takes orders. “Anything that anybody is looking for, I can do that.” Except cakes. She does, however, make decorated cookie cakes.
She ran the deli in Avera Plaza II for 25 years until a little over a year ago when Avera decided it needed more clinic space.
“I was hoping to get into someplace before, and it just didn’t happen.” Instead, she started working in food service for the Harrisburg School District and plans to continue that job with her baking.
The marketplace is open from 6 a.m. to 6:30 p.m. Tuesday through Friday and 8 a.m. to 3 p.m. Saturday and noon to 3 p.m. Sunday.
